What Exactly Is Emergency Roof Repair?

Emergency roof repair isn't a full roof replacement. Think of it as first aid for your home. The main goal is to stabilize the situation and stop further damage right now. A permanent fix comes later, after the storm has passed and you've had time to plan.

A common service we provide is emergency roof tarping. Our crews will securely cover the damaged area with heavy-duty tarps to seal out water, wind, and debris. This protects the interior of your home and gives you breathing room to work with your insurance company and schedule a permanent repair.

What Counts as a Real Roofing Emergency?

Not every roof issue needs a 2 a.m. phone call. So, when should you call an emergency roofer?

  • Active Leaks: Water is actively coming into your home, especially near electrical fixtures.
  • Major Structural Damage: A large hole from a fallen tree, or a section of the roof that has collapsed.
  • After a Severe Storm: You see missing shingles, cracked tiles, or significant debris on the roof after a major wind event.
  • Severe Ice Dam Damage: In winter, heavy ice dams on homes near Masconomo Park can force water under shingles and into walls.

If it’s a small, isolated leak you can catch with a bucket, it's likely safe to wait for normal business hours. But when in doubt, give us a call. It's always better to be safe.

How Manchester by the Sea’s Climate Affects Your Roof

Our local weather directly impacts roof lifespan. The salt air can corrode metal components faster. The freeze-thaw cycles of winter can cause cracks in older asphalt shingles on the charming Capes and Colonials in the Harbor District. The heavy, wet snow we get can strain the rafters of even the newer builds in West Manchester.

Many historic homes here feature beautiful wood shingle roofs. While gorgeous, they require extra vigilance after storms, as high winds can easily lift and break individual shingles. Knowing your roof's material and age helps you understand its vulnerabilities.

Understanding the Costs of Emergency Roofing

We believe in transparent pricing. An emergency roof call-out typically involves a dispatch or service fee. This covers our immediate mobilization of a crew and truck, 24/7. There may be an after-hours premium for nights, weekends, or holidays.

The bulk of the emergency cost is usually the stabilization work itself. Emergency roof tarping cost depends on the size and difficulty of the job. We price it by the square foot of area that needs to be covered and secured. A simple patch on a low-pitch roof is very different from tarping a steep, complex roof on a multi-story home.

When to Call a Pro Immediately vs. When You Can Wait

Use this simple triage guide:

Call Now (Day or Night):

  • You see daylight through your roof.
  • Water is pouring in, or leaking near wires or a light fixture.
  • A large tree limb or other object has punctured the roof.
  • You hear cracking or sagging sounds from the attic.

It's Okay to Wait for Business Hours:

  • A few shingles are missing, but the underlayment looks intact and dry.
  • You have a small, slow drip in an area where you can place a bucket.
  • You notice minor granule loss from aging shingles.

Your Safety-First Checklist While Waiting for Help

Your safety is the top priority. Here’s what to do:

DO:

  • Move furniture and valuables out of the way of the leak.
  • Place buckets or pots to catch water.
  • Use towels to soak up water on floors to prevent slipping.
  • Turn off electricity to the affected area if it's safe to do so at the breaker box.
  • Take photos and videos of the damage for insurance.

DO NOT:

  • Do not climb onto a damaged or wet roof. It is extremely dangerous.
  • Do not attempt permanent repairs yourself.
  • Do not touch sagging ceilings, as they could collapse.
